Jogging around Neufeld an der Leitha offers a variety of flat routes, primarily characterized by its lakes and riverine landscapes. The region features the Neufelder See and the Leitha river, providing scenic paths with minimal elevation changes. These natural features create a generally level terrain, suitable for various running paces and distances.

October 1889: Founding of the Hemp, Jute and Textile Industry AG The first plant director was Ing. Girardoni, who also founded the plant colony.

There are over 20 running routes around Neufeld an der Leitha, offering a variety of options for different preferences and fitness levels. The komoot community has explored more than 23 routes in the area.
Yes, Neufeld an der Leitha offers several easy running routes. The region's flat terrain, characterized by its lakes and riverine landscapes, makes it ideal for beginners. You'll find at least 3 easy routes, with many moderate options also being quite accessible.
Absolutely. Many of the running paths in the area are circular. For example, the Leithaau loop from Neufeld an der Leitha and the Neufelder See loop from Neufeld an der Leitha are popular circular options that allow you to start and finish in the same location.
Running routes in Neufeld an der Leitha vary in duration. Shorter routes like the Leithaau loop can be completed in about 45 minutes, while longer trails such as the Ziegelwerk Restaurant – Parish Church of Wimpassing loop might take around 1 hour 50 minutes to finish.
The generally flat terrain around Neufeld an der Leitha, especially near the Neufelder See and along the Leitha river, makes many routes suitable for families. These paths often offer easy gradients and scenic views, perfect for a family outing.
The region is rich in natural beauty. You can enjoy views of the Neufelder See, the Leitha river, and various open landscapes. Other natural highlights nearby include the Fischa Spring and the Kürschnergrube Cave and Quarry, offering diverse scenery during your run.
Yes, you can encounter several interesting landmarks. Pottendorf Castle is a notable historical site in the vicinity. Additionally, you might come across the Schusterkreuz Memorial Rest Area or the Wetterkreuz on Wurthberg, adding cultural interest to your run.
The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.4 stars from over 90 reviews. Runners often praise the consistent flat terrain, the scenic views of the lakes and river, and the variety of paths available for different distances and paces.
While the region is generally flat, the Neufelder See loop provides continuous scenic views of the lake. For a broader perspective, the Jubilee Tower Gloriette Hill offers a viewpoint, though it might require a slight detour from the main running paths.
Spring and autumn are generally considered the best seasons for running in Neufeld an der Leitha, offering pleasant temperatures and vibrant natural scenery. Summer can also be enjoyable, especially in the mornings or evenings, with the lake providing a refreshing backdrop. Winter running is possible, but conditions may vary.
Yes, for those seeking longer distances or a bit more challenge, routes like the Ziegelwerk Restaurant – Parish Church of Wimpassing loop cover over 11 miles (18 km). While the elevation changes are minimal, the extended distance provides a good endurance test. There are 2 difficult routes and 18 moderate routes available for those looking for more.
Yes, particularly around the Neufelder See, you'll find options for refreshments. The Boathouse on the Wiener Neustädter Canal is one such spot where you can take a break. Many routes pass through or near the town, offering access to local amenities.
